Using the T610 with a HBH-60 is frustrating:
1.) crackling noise. Using the same headset with a Nokia 6310i or 8910i produces wonderful audio quality
2.) sometimes the HBH-60 doesnŽt connect to the phone when trying to make a phonecall. Embarrassing, because the receiver of the call starts talking in the phone while the caller sits waiting with the headset.
SE has replaced both my T610 and the HBH-60 twice (!) because of that. Both problems are still on.
Having made these experiences, and having read all your comments, I have to say: no doubt that there is a construction failure in the T610 which SE is not willing/able to resolve.
A shame. The T610 is a great phone. The HBH-60 is a great headset. But they donŽt work together. I think IŽll start using Nokias again. |
